Transaction 54816252e7d24dc3a26a107eba67436b9b3217c3652d1659b6490623f3a031f3
1 Input
1 Output
-
54816252e7d24dc3a26a107eba67436b9b3217c3652d1659b6490623f3a031f3:0
- value
- 2100000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fcafbb291aec79ee25d12b839884ec666580c6fd OP_EQUAL
- address
- 3Qj6itu8U6NFzyrLF5tHCYFxLgzV4xqays